ime - where the R3 has a shed load of waggle/slack and very weird throttle is the crappy standard handlebars and (from factory) sloppy cables. Fitting igus bearings to the inside of the throttletube and making sure the cable was really really well adjusted eliminated all the ****ty control. The MAP based tuning is really making a big difference too.
